1. Larry's knives are knives FIRST....with the exception of some of the more ornate, and by function become primarily art, goblin/grotesque knives. If you look at the daggers, bowies, hunters and folders, you will see that without the carving and engraving, they are totally useable designs....they are designs NOT removed from hard work as a factor...sharp edges on handles smoothed, comfortable in hand, or on the belt, SHARP and pointy.

2. Knifemaking skills-wise, Larry Fuegen may be(this could be debated until the end of time)THE MOST complete living knifemaker thus far, this includes design, and business approach.

I don't particularly care for Larry's goblin models at least in respect to my knife interest, however I do see them as beautiful and significant "Art Objects".

Now in as far as a complete knifemaker, I would have to agree that anyone would be hard pressed to name a knifemaker that has the diverse talent and has mastered the multiple skills that Larry has.

When you think about it, in relationship to custom knives what has Larry not done and more importantly not done extremely well? I would put the quality of his knives and versatility of his designs up against anyones. He is an excellent engraver, carver, jeweler, stone artisan, damascus forger, bluer, silversmith, goldsmith, woodworker and very possibly the finest sheathmaker in the world.
